Frequently Asked Questions About dimmable led power supply 12v
How do I choose the right dimmable LED power supply 12V for my project?
Start by matching the supply's 12V output to your LED load and ensuring the current rating can handle the total wattage. Choose a dimmable driver that supports PWM dimming for smooth brightness control and wide dimming ranges. Check the input voltage tolerance and safety certifications, so the unit works reliably with brands and series like Generic and Duravolt. For small DIY setups you might use 12V modules rated around tens of watts, while larger jobs require higher-wattage supplies—plan for a margin to avoid overheating.
What makes PWM dimming the most complex feature of a 12V dimmable LED power supply, and how should I evaluate it?
PWM dimming is the most precise way to control brightness, but it requires a compatible 12V dimmable power supply and driver. It works by switching the output on and off at a high frequency and varying the on/off duty cycle to change perceived brightness. When evaluating options, check the dimming range (0–100%), the switching frequency to avoid visible flicker, and the minimum load requirements to maintain stable output. How do I install and maintain a dimmable LED power supply 12V, and what compatibility checks should I perform?
Install the unit in a ventilated enclosure, mount it securely, and connect wires with correct polarity while using appropriate fusing and strain relief. Verify that your LED load matches the 12V supply in current and wattage, and confirm dimmer compatibility with your LED strips or modules. Check ingress protection (if used outdoors), connector types, and the supply’s input range for your region.
